From: Stefan Eissing Date: Thu, 14 Aug 2025 12:12:54 +0000 (+0200) Subject: openssl: auto-pause on verify callback retry X-Git-Tag: curl-8_16_0~171 X-Git-Url: http://git.ipfire.org/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=a5f0ab7995bbb6e269feb3a516f804a65c753705;p=thirdparty%2Fcurl.git openssl: auto-pause on verify callback retry When an application install its own OpenSSL verify callback and that callback invokes `SSL_set_retry_verify()`, the transfer is automatically paused and does not progress the connect attempt any further until unpaused via `curl_easy_pause(). Added test758 to verify.
